I suppose it is possible that he was at home on census night but got missed? I have one like that and we are sure they were at home but for some reason are not on the census.
Or, maybe he was travelling overnight and arrived somewhere in the morning and the people filling in the census sheet didn't realise they were supposed to include him as well? Sorry, not much help but it gives you a couple of possible ideas. |
